When it’s time for your MOT, it can be tempting to go for the cheapest option available. With some garages advertising MOTs for as little as £20, it sounds like a bargain – but is it really? Let’s explore the hidden costs and risks of budget MOTs and what to look for in a reliable MOT provider.
Why Are Some MOTs So Cheap? 🤔
A standard MOT test has a set maximum price, but many garages slash the cost to attract customers. The catch? Some might:
- Use the low price to upsell unnecessary repairs 🛠️
- Rush through the inspection, missing key safety issues ⏳
- Fail vehicles for minor issues that aren’t actually dangerous 🚨
- Lack proper expertise or modern testing equipment
The Hidden Costs of a Cheap MOT 💸
Choosing a budget MOT can end up costing you more in the long run. Here’s how:
- Unnecessary Failures: Some garages may fail your car for minor issues and pressure you into expensive on-the-spot repairs.
- Missed Faults: A rushed or careless test might overlook serious safety concerns, leaving you at risk on the road.
- Re-Test Fees: If your car fails, you may have to pay again for a retest – wiping out any savings you made on the original MOT.
How to Choose a Trustworthy MOT Garage ✅
To ensure your car gets a thorough and fair MOT, look for:
✔️ A garage with positive MOT reviews
✔️ Experienced, certified technicians 👨🔧
✔️ Transparent pricing – no sneaky add-ons! 💰
✔️ A garage that offers a free retest if needed
